Realme Narzo 30 : Set to join the existing Narzo 30A and the 30 Pro models.
Realme Narzo 30 is all set to join the existing Narzo 30A and the 30 Pro models. The handset is believed to come in both 4G and 5G versions and the launch is scheduled for May 18. Now, Realme Malaysia Facebook page has confirmed that the handset will pack a 5,000 mAh battery that will support 30W wired fast charging technology.

The Honor Play 5's official promotional poster shows as many as three different color options. The device will be available in black, white gradient, and silver color option as per the teaser poster. The poster also confirms 66W rapid charge technology. The smartphone is tipped to launch with the Dimensity 800U processor.
BSNL has removed voice-only offers from its broadband plans, which means users will get combo offers with all packs. This mean broadband user will get both data and calling benefit. Earlier, BSNL users were allowed to choose voice-only benefits, but now they will get both with the plans. BSNL has also shared the same on its website.
OnePlus co-founder Carl Pei's brainchild Nothing made it to the headlines today as they will be launching their first product as early as next month. The company has revealed that their first product a pair of TWS earbuds dubbed Ear 1 will be unveiled in June. However, there is no specific launch date for the pair of TWS earbuds.
